Meh...
It's the ultimate outcome of advertising based news sources.

Stories which remain in the news do so because they get eyes.

A story saying the obama administration admits to killing civilians with drones gets a day or two. It doesn't get more because Obama doesn't then do something sensationalist. So it dies. We still know about it, so the news function was performed.

A story about trump administration separating kids at the border gets a day or two. Then his DHS head lies that they arent.... that's another day... then Trump tweets a photo of animals in cages or something stupid like that (I'm sure he tweeted something stupid about that scandal) that's another day or two.... then his kid tweets something about it... that's another day or two... then they try to get a law changed so they can legally separate kids at the border for up to 2 years... that's another day or two... and on and on.

He refuses to let things go. If a news story says his hands are tiny, he'll literally drag it up over and over again for decades. that keeps the news cycle going.
